Spotting the Fake: A Guide to copyright Detection

Navigating your marketplace can be tricky because of the prevalence of copyright goods. These imitations often mimic genuine products, making it challenging for consumers to tell apart them from the real deal.

Luckily, there are several strategies you can utilize to effectively spot fake products.

  • Inspect the product's craftsmanship. Counterfeits often exhibit inferior quality materials and workmanship.
  • Carefully examine the product's branding. Look for spelling errors or low-quality materials.
  • Look into the seller's credibility. Check online reviews and ratings to assess their trustworthiness.
  • Compare the product's details with those of authentic products. Differences could indicate a copyright.

By following these tips, you can significantly reduce your chances of purchasing a fake product and protect yourself from scams.

Securing Your Wallet: Tips for Avoiding copyright Currency

copyright money can be tricky to spot, so it's crucial to be vigilant when handling cash. Always examine bills carefully for any differences. Pay close attention to the paper quality, printing aspects, and security stripes. A legitimate bill will have a crisp texture and contain distinct watermarks and holographic elements. Additionally, be wary of dealing with large amounts of cash from unknown sources. If you suspect a bill might be fake, refuse it and contact your local law enforcement.

  • Leverage a copyright detection pen to test the ink.
  • Keep your cash in a safe place to prevent theft.
  • Educate yourself about the latest fraud techniques.
